Output e40150c67ea81ed375cd61d8372ee0abfaa1268d74dd01df18bb661a52166ef8:4

value
700528412
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4f4eb3e6d506110707a117c12b04baa682c18d930d35153086aff9f913bfb5a1
address
tb1pfa8t8ek4qcgswpapzlqjkp9656pvrrvnp5632vyx4luljyalkkssy8kr4x
transaction
e40150c67ea81ed375cd61d8372ee0abfaa1268d74dd01df18bb661a52166ef8